Installation Microsoft Exchange 2013 (Haute disponibilité)

Introduction

L’infrastructure de Microsoft Exchange se compose en 2 rôles principales : MailBox et CAS ( Client Access Server).

D’une manière très schématique, le rôle MailBox est une base de donnée et le CAS est un serveur web.

Ci-dessous l’infrastructure que nous allons mettre en place :

  • Les serveurs sont des Windows 2012 R2

Topologie Exchange 2013

Préparation de l’installation

  1. Installation votre Active Directory et le faire promouvoir.
  2. Télécharger le fichier d’installation d’Exchange 2013 (version de test)
  3. Lancer ce fichier afin qu’il extrait les différents fichiers nécessaires à l’installation.
  4. En Powershell exécuter ces commandes (Setup.exe étant le fichier extrait) :
    1. Setup.exe /PrepareSchema /IAcceptExchangeServerLicenseTerms
    2. Setup.exe /PrepareAD /OrganizationName: »<organization name> » /IAcceptExchangeServerLicenseTerms
    3. Setup.exe /PrepareAllDomains /IAcceptExchangeServerLicenseTerms
  5. Toujours en PowerShell exécuter la commande suivante sur les serveurs MailBox :
    1. Install-WindowsFeature AS-HTTP-Activation, Desktop-Experience, NET-Framework-45-Features, RPC-over-HTTP-proxy, RSAT-Clustering, RSAT-Clustering-CmdInterface, Web-Mgmt-Console,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Lgcy-Mgmt-Console, Web-Metabase, Web-Mgmt-Console,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, Windows-Identity-Foundation
  6. Encore en PowerShell exécuter la commande suivante sur les serveurs CAS :
    1. Install-WindowsFeature AS-HTTP-Activation, Desktop-Experience, NET-Framework-45-Features, RPC-over-HTTP-proxy, RSAT-Clustering, Web-Mgmt-Console, WAS-Process-Model, Web-Asp-Net45, Web-Basic-Auth, Web-Client-Auth, Web-Digest-Auth, Web-Dir-Browsing, Web-Dyn-Compression, Web-Http-Errors, Web-Http-Logging, Web-Http-Redirect, Web-Http-Tracing, Web-ISAPI-Ext, Web-ISAPI-Filter, Web-Lgcy-Mgmt-Console, Web-Metabase, Web-Mgmt-Console,Web-Mgmt-Service, Web-Net-Ext45, Web-Request-Monitor, Web-Server, Web-Stat-Compression, Web-Static-Content, Web-Windows-Auth, Web-WMI, Windows-Identity-Foundation
  7. Sur le serveur AD télécharger les fichiers :
    1. Unified Communications Managed API 4.0 Runtime
    2. Microsoft Office 2010 Filter Packs
    3. Service Pack 1 for Microsoft Office Filter Pack 2010 (KB2460041) 64-bit Edition
  8. Intégrer les (4) serveurs dans le domaine de votre AD.
  9. Installation des composants :
    1. Accéder aux fichiers téléchargé sur AD en tapant \\172.16.0.1\c$
    2. Installer les fichiers nécessaires dans l’ordre sur les serveurs CAS et MailBox :
      1. Unified Communications Managed API 4.0 Runtime
      2. Microsoft Office 2010 Filter Packs
      3. Service Pack 1 for Microsoft Office Filter Pack 2010 (KB2460041) 64-bit Edition

Installation d’Exchange

  1. En accèdent aux fichiers extraits sur le serveur Active Directory, lancer setup.exe sur les serveurs CAS et MailBox
  2. Suivez les captures d’écrans. Sélectionner MailBox pour les serveur Mailbox et Client Access pour les serveurs CAS.
  3. Il faut avoir beaucoup de patience, l’installation est très longue.

Installation_Exchange_step_1

Installation_Exchange_step_2

Installation_Exchange_step_3

Installation_Exchange_step_4

Installation_Exchange_step_5

Installation_Exchange_step_6

Installation_Exchange_step_7

Installation_Exchange_step_8

Installation_Exchange_step_9

Installation_Exchange_step_10

Installation_Exchange_step_11

Installation_Exchange_step_12

Installation_Exchange_step_13

Installation_Exchange_step_14

Félicitation, vous venez d’installer Exchange 2013 !

Configuration

Exchange 2013 fonctionne avec 2 interfaces principales :

  1. Interface utilisateur (https://adresse_cas/owa/ | exemple https://172.16.0.5/owa/)
  2. L’interface Administrateur (https://adresse_cas/ecp/ | exemple https://172.16.0.5/ecp/)

Commandes utiles

  1. Cette commande permet de créer une boîte de reception à tout les utilisateurs présent dans l’Active Directory
    1. Get-User -RecipientTypeDetails User -Filter { UserPrincipalName -ne $Null } | Enable-Mailbox
  2. Lorsque les serveurs manques de mémoire certains services ne démarrent pas. Plusieurs problèmes peuvent survenir :
    1. Les mails restent bloquer dans les brouillons
    2. L’authentification IMAP/POP ne fonctionne pas
    3. etc …
    4. Entrer la commande suivante dans PowerShell en Administrateur:
      1. gwmi win32_service -filter « startmode=’Auto’ and state=’stopped' » |start-service

 

 

Publicités

Laisser un commentaire

Entrez vos coordonnées ci-dessous ou cliquez sur une icône pour vous connecter:

Logo WordPress.com

Vous commentez à l'aide de votre compte WordPress.com. Déconnexion /  Changer )

Photo Google+

Vous commentez à l'aide de votre compte Google+. Déconnexion /  Changer )

Image Twitter

Vous commentez à l'aide de votre compte Twitter. Déconnexion /  Changer )

Photo Facebook

Vous commentez à l'aide de votre compte Facebook. Déconnexion /  Changer )

w

Connexion à %s